MINIMUM MANPOWER. (This paragraph applies only to Police Officers.) In the implementation of Section 10.1 of the Collective Bargaining Agreement, the Employer will normally schedule two (2) Police Officers to work on each shift. In the event that either of the normally scheduled employees is unable to work for any reason, the Employer shall not be required to call in any other employee to work if such call in would require the payment of any form of premium compensation to the employee. In all cases the Employer will either have (2) Police Officers on duty or will comply with the back-up requirements of Section 10.1. For purposes of determining compliance with the back-up requirements of Section 10.1, no certified Officer assigned to duty as Dispatcher shall be counted. Staffing for the Xxxxx Xxxxxxx Center will not impact the minimum manpower requirements for main campus.
